Intro[]
My Momma is an unreleased track recorded in 2007. It was Track 4 for the album Sirens, which Lana recorded under the name May Jailer, an early alter ego.
It was written by Lana and is 3 minutes 24 seconds long. It is described as indie/alternative folk.
The song is about dating a boy her parent disapproves of.
